A创建一个会话并邀请B,B会收到邀请通知,B退出会话,A再次创建和B的会话,B收不到邀请通知
再次创建的对话的 conversaionId 与之前的对话是同一个吗?如果是的话,那 B 应该收到「加入」的通知而不是「邀请」的通知
是同一个conversaionId哦,B接收不到「加入」和「邀请」的通知,我试了再后台删除这个会话,再创建,B才能收到「加入」和「邀请」的通知,理论上退出以后,重新把B加入会话,B能收到「加入」或「邀请」的通知才对
members: [targetIM_ID],//['Jerry']必要参数,包含对话的初始成员列表,请注意当前用户作为对话的创建者,是默认包含在成员里面的,所以 members 数组中可以不包含当前用户的 clientId。 name: '私聊', // 对话名称 unique: true,//唯一对话标志位,可选
我创建会话的参数是这样的
主要是B 「退出」对话是怎么做的?如果不是明确 remove 掉某个成员的话,可能目标对话的 m 列里 B 还在里面呢。
我调用的是主动退出,quitConversation,这样是退出了,不能算是remove掉了么